Parcours le Monde – Sud-Ouest is a non profit organisation (association law 1901). Its target is to promote and develop, through formal and non-formal education, the European and international mobility, the intercultural dialogue and the civic rights, especially to young people and/or the public distant from all that, and this with a goal of acquiring autonomy, social link and social and professional inclusion.
OUR ACTIONS
- Linked with its object the association will be able to develop, create and/or participate to:
- The accompaniment of the public (18-30years old) as part of a project of mobility
- Training sessions
- Information, awareness and/or promoting campaign
- Projects allowing international mobility of the public concerned
- Every other form of actions part of the intervention field of the association object
- Raise awareness of the actors for the integration and the youth to European and international mobility for all, and support them in creating mobility projects
- Inform and alert young people about the different form and measures of international mobility
- Accompany young people in an individualized way in constructing, realizing and enhancing a mobility project, including a linguistic and cultural training
OUR TARGET GROUP
The big majority of the young accompanied by our association are directed by the “Local Missions” and neighborhood associations. Most of them are not, or not so much qualified, and encounter difficulties of inclusion of all sorts (educational, social, economic, geographical).It should be noted that many young people followed by our association come from priority zone.
OUR MOTIVATION
For young people, a mobility abroad can be a good way to grow up, a mobilization and self enhancement tool in their process of professional and personal development. A new start alone, without supervisory staff, and over time isn’t conceivable for anyone. Indeed young people aren’t ready to embark on a mobility project by their own and need a secure surroundings for a first experience abroad.
